1. Understanding the Basics: What Are Excel Formulas?
So, what exactly are Excel formulas? In the simplest terms, they’re the magic spells that help you perform calculations and manipulate data. Formulas enable you to analyze, summarize, and make sense of the numbers that threaten to overwhelm you. Their importance in data analysis can’t be overstated—it’s like having a trusty sidekick in your spreadsheet adventures!
Let’s break it down a bit. A formula typically starts with an equal sign (=), followed by operators (like +, -, *, or /) and functions (like SUM or AVERAGE). You’ll also reference cells (like A1 or B2) where your data lives. And here’s a fun tidbit: there’s a difference between relative and absolute references. A relative reference changes when you copy the formula to another cell, while an absolute reference (indicated by a dollar sign, like $A$1) stays fixed. It’s like choosing to be flexible or standing your ground—both have their time and place.
2. Getting Started: Your First Formula
Ready to dive in? Let’s create your first formula. We’ll start with something simple: the SUM function. This is a great way to add up values in a range of cells.
- Open a new Excel sheet and enter some numbers in a column (say, A1 through A5).
- In cell A6, type =SUM(A1:A5).
- Hit Enter, and voilà! You’ve got the total!

3. Common Functions Every Beginner Should Know
Now that you’ve tackled your first formula, let’s expand your toolkit with some beginner Excel tutorial essentials. Here are some functions every Excel newbie should know:
- AVERAGE: This calculates the average of a set of values. Use it like this: =AVERAGE(A1:A5).
- COUNT: This counts the number of cells that contain numbers: =COUNT(A1:A5).
- MIN: Gets the smallest number in a range: =MIN(A1:A5).
- MAX: Opposite of MIN, it gives you the largest number: =MAX(A1:A5).

4. Navigating Errors: Troubleshooting Common Issues
Every journey has its bumps, and in Excel, those bumps often come in the form of errors. Have you ever seen #DIV/0! or #VALUE!? These little gremlins can be frustrating, but they often have straightforward solutions.
For example, #DIV/0! shows up when you try to divide by zero (oops!), and #VALUE! pops up when a formula has the wrong kind of data (like text when you need a number). The trick is to double-check your data types and ensure you’re not dividing by zero. 5. Enhancing Your Skills: Advanced Excel Tips for Aspiring Pros
Now, let’s venture into slightly more advanced territory. Conditional formulas, such as IF statements, can simplify complex decisions. For instance, if you want to determine if your expenses are within budget, you might say:
=IF(A1<=100, "Within Budget", "Over Budget")
This formula checks if the value in cell A1 is less than or equal to 100 and returns a message accordingly. It’s like having a small advisor in your spreadsheet, giving you timely insights.
